What Does TETHF Do?
Tethys Petroleum Limited, originally incorporated as Tethys Petroleum Investments Limited in 2003, transitioned its name in September 2006 to reflect its core business focus. Headquartered in Grand Cayman, Cayman Islands, the company is dedicated to the acquisition, exploration, and development of crude oil and natural gas fields, primarily in Kazakhstan. Tethys holds significant working interests in key production and exploration contracts. These include the Kyzyloi production contract covering 449 square kilometers, the Akkulka exploration licence and contract covering 827 square kilometers, the Akkulka production contract covering 396 square kilometers, and the Kul-Bas exploration and production contract spanning 7,632 square kilometers. These assets position Tethys as a key player in Kazakhstan's oil and gas sector, focusing on enhancing production capabilities and exploring new opportunities within its licensed areas. The company's strategy involves leveraging its existing infrastructure and expertise to maximize the potential of its assets, while also seeking new opportunities for growth and expansion in the region.

TETHF OTC Market Information
The OTC Other tier represents the lowest tier of the OTC market, indicating that Tethys Petroleum Limited may not meet the minimum financial standards or reporting requirements of higher tiers like OTCQX or OTCQB. Companies in this tier often have limited trading volume and may not provide regular financial disclosures, resulting in higher risk for investors. Unlike companies listed on major exchanges like NYSE or NASDAQ, OTC Other companies face fewer regulatory requirements and oversight, which can increase the potential for fraud and manipulation.
